As nouns, medicine is a hypernym of clofibrate; that is, medicine is a word with a broader meaning than clofibrate:
  • clofibrate: a drug (trade name Atromid-S) that reduces lipids in the blood serum; used to treat some cardiovascular diseases
  • medicine: (medicine) something that treats or prevents or alleviates the symptoms of disease
Other hypernyms of clofibrate include medicament, medication, medicinal drug.
